use the periodic table in the tools bar to complete the electron configurations for the following elements: lithium (li): 1s^a2s^b a = 2 b = 1 complete beryllium (be): 1s^c2s^d c = d = done
Step1: Determine beryllium's atomic number
Beryllium has an atomic number of 4, meaning it has 4 electrons.
Step2: Fill electron - shells
The first shell (1s) can hold a maximum of 2 electrons. After filling the 1s shell with 2 electrons, we have 2 remaining electrons. These 2 remaining electrons go into the 2s shell.
